Barretenberg
The ZK-SNARK library at the core of Aztec
Loading...
Searching...
No Matches
bb::avm2::AvmTraceGenHelper Class Reference

#include <tracegen_helper.hpp>

Public Member Functions

 AvmTraceGenHelper ()=default
 
tracegen::TraceContainer generate_trace (simulation::EventsContainer &&events, const PublicInputs &public_inputs)
 
void fill_trace_columns (tracegen::TraceContainer &trace, simulation::EventsContainer &&events, const PublicInputs &public_inputs)
 
void fill_trace_interactions (tracegen::TraceContainer &trace)
 
tracegen::TraceContainer generate_precomputed_columns ()
 
tracegen::TraceContainer generate_public_inputs_columns (const PublicInputs &public_inputs)
 

Detailed Description

Definition at line 9 of file tracegen_helper.hpp.

Constructor & Destructor Documentation

◆ AvmTraceGenHelper()

bb::avm2::AvmTraceGenHelper::AvmTraceGenHelper ( )
default

Member Function Documentation

◆ fill_trace_columns()

void bb::avm2::AvmTraceGenHelper::fill_trace_columns ( tracegen::TraceContainer trace,
simulation::EventsContainer &&  events,
const PublicInputs public_inputs 
)

Definition at line 195 of file tracegen_helper.cpp.

◆ fill_trace_interactions()

void bb::avm2::AvmTraceGenHelper::fill_trace_interactions ( tracegen::TraceContainer trace)

Definition at line 439 of file tracegen_helper.cpp.

◆ generate_precomputed_columns()

TraceContainer bb::avm2::AvmTraceGenHelper::generate_precomputed_columns ( )

Definition at line 478 of file tracegen_helper.cpp.

◆ generate_public_inputs_columns()

tracegen::TraceContainer bb::avm2::AvmTraceGenHelper::generate_public_inputs_columns ( const PublicInputs public_inputs)

◆ generate_trace()

TraceContainer bb::avm2::AvmTraceGenHelper::generate_trace ( simulation::EventsContainer &&  events,
const PublicInputs public_inputs 
)

Definition at line 182 of file tracegen_helper.cpp.


The documentation for this class was generated from the following files: